Mossad s litany of blunders, By Abraham Rabinovich
July 19, 2004

THE frequency with which Israel's vaunted Mossad has been caught out by foreign governments - last week's jailing of two alleged agents for trying to acquire New Zealand passports being the most recent example - reflects the hyperactivity of a small nation engaged on a global front.

In 1997, just three years after Israel signed an historic peace agreement with Jordan, a botched Mossad attempt to murder the head of terrorist group Hamas on the streets of Amman by spraying a lethal fluid into his ear almost terminated diplomatic relations. A furious King Hussein threatened to send troops into the Israeli embassy, where Mossad agents had taken shelter.
